[PHP-users 18309]Re: GETメソッド、POSTメソッドの不具合
Seiji Masugata
s.masugata @ digicom.dnp.co.jp
2003年 10月 7日 (火) 19:37:43 JST
こんばんわ、桝形です。
> 問題の最初は、今までPOSTで送っていたFORMのデータが、
> 移転してから送れなくなったということです。
>
> 一部のFORMではそのままPOSTで送ることができ、一部のFORMではで
> きません。POSTできないFORMはGETに修正すると送れるようになりま
> す。POSTできないFORMとできるFORMを比べると、できないFORMの属
> 性にはenctype="multipart/form-data"が存在することが分かりまし
> た。
>
> > 【環境】
> > RedHat 7.3
> > Apache 1.3.27-2
> > PHP 4.1.2-5
> > コンパイルオプションはデフォルトの状態です。
上記の環境はサーバを移転してからの環境でしょうか?
移転する前の環境でしょうか?
> register_globalsはonにしてあります。
>
> 何かお分かりでしたら、アドバイスお願いします。
再現できる簡単なソースを提示してくれるとありがたかったり。。。(^^;
はずしているようでしたら申し訳ないのですが、PHPの設定とは別に
Apacheの設定で許可していない。。。なんて事はありませんか?
後、ファイルアップロード先のテンポラリディレクトリに書き込み
権限が無かったり。。。そんな訳ないか。
後、
> > hpinfo()により、file_uploadsはOn、 upload_max_filesizeは16Mに変
> > 更してあり、ファイルサイズは16M以下であることは確認してあります。
と、ありましたが、post_max_sizeも確認できますか?
1Kくらいの小さなテキストファイルもファイルアップロードできませんか?
--
Seiji Masugata <s.masugata @ digicom.dnp.co.jp>
PHP-users メーリングリストの案内